Why Choose CNC Kayak Plans for Your Build?

CNC (Computer Numerical Control) technology has revolutionized the way kayaks are built at home. Traditional kayak building involves cutting numerous wooden pieces by hand, which can be time-consuming and prone to error. CNC kayak plans solve this problem by providing digital files that CNC machines use to cut exact pieces quickly and accurately.

Precision and Consistency

One of the biggest advantages of CNC plans is their precision. The kayak’s parts fit together perfectly, reducing the need for sanding and adjustments. This results in a sturdier, more reliable boat with better hydrodynamics and strength.

Time Efficiency

Since all parts are cut to exact specifications, your build time decreases significantly. Instead of spending hours measuring and cutting, you focus on assembly and finishing.

Less Waste

Accurate cutting minimizes material waste, making your project more environmentally friendly and cost-effective. You maximize the use of your plywood or other building materials.

Materials to Consider for Your CNC Kayak Build

Material selection significantly affects the kayak’s weight, durability, and finish. When using CNC plans, it’s essential to select materials compatible with your cutting machine as well as your intended use.

Plywood

  • Marine-grade plywood: The most popular choice due to its strength, water resistance, and affordability.
  • Baltic birch: Known for its consistent quality and smooth finish, great for detailed CNC cutting.

Fiberglass and Epoxy

After assembly, many builders apply fiberglass cloth and epoxy resin over the plywood to waterproof and reinforce the hull. This combination creates a tough, lightweight shell that withstands impacts and exposure to sun and water.

Additional Hardware

You’ll also need stainless steel screws, marine-grade glue, and optional fittings such as seat mounts, foot braces, and hatch covers depending on your design and preferences.

Step-by-Step Guide: Building Your CNC Kayak 530 x 89 cm

Following an organized approach makes your build smoother and more enjoyable. Here’s a general workflow when using CNC kayak plans of this size:

1. Preparing Your Workspace

  • Ensure a clean, spacious area with good ventilation.
  • Set up your CNC router or coordinate with a service that can cut the parts for you.
  • Gather all materials and tools before starting.

2. Cutting the Parts

  • Load the provided cutting files into the CNC machine.
  • Cut plywood sheets carefully, checking for any errors or missed pieces.
  • Label each part as per the plans for easier assembly.

3. Assembly

  • Follow the step-by-step guide included with the plans.
  • Use clamps and screws to join the pieces, ensuring proper alignment.
  • Check for square and true shapes as you progress.

4. Fiberglass and Finishing

  • Apply fiberglass cloth and epoxy resin over the hull for waterproofing.
  • Sand the surface smooth once cured.
  • Paint or varnish as desired to protect and decorate your kayak.

5. Fittings and Accessories

  • Install seats, foot braces, and storage compartments.
  • Add safety features like grab handles or reflectors if desired.

Tips for a Successful CNC Kayak Project

  • Double-check measurements: Even with CNC accuracy, confirm all dimensions before cutting.
  • Take your time with assembly: Rushing can cause misalignment or weak joints.
  • Use quality adhesives: Marine-grade epoxy or waterproof glue ensures longevity.
  • Test fit parts dry: Assemble without glue first to check for proper fit.
  • Follow safety protocols: Use protective gear when cutting, sanding, and working with epoxy.

Maintenance Tips for Your Custom-Built Kayak

Once your kayak is built, proper maintenance will extend its life and improve safety on the water.

  • Rinse with fresh water after each use to remove salt and debris.
  • Store your kayak indoors or under a cover to protect from UV damage.
  • Regularly inspect for cracks, delamination, or hardware loosening.
  • Apply UV protectant sprays or varnish annually.
